Keeping Your Players on Time by Configuring an NTP Server
This article explains how <strong>Yodeck Players </strong>use <strong>NTP servers</strong> to maintain accurate, synchronised time for scheduled content and multi-screen setups. It covers how to configure custom NTP servers, along with examples, benefits, limitations, and troubleshooting tips. Notably, <strong>both the legacy Android APK (v7) and the latest Android APK now fully support custom NTP Server configuration</strong>, enabling consistent NTP setup across <strong>all Yodeck Android (APK)</strong> deployments.

Schedules
A Schedule is a collection of one or more Events, and each Event tells your Player when and what to display. Users can view events displayed visually on a calendar at the center of the screen, while the list on the right side prioritizes them logically, determining their order in case of conflicts. The Event configuration allows you to select the Event type, choosing between displaying content or setting screen-off times. Moreover, you can choose the types of content to display and define the start and end dates and times for that content.
